De'Riante Jenkins Jenkins will visit VCU on Sept 3, Tennessee on Sept 11 and Clemson on Oct 3. He is still not sure which other two official visits he will take. He is a consensus 4-star basketball recruit by all the major recruiting services. Clemson is recruiting him to be the next slashing-type wing forward like former Clemson standout K.J. McDaniels. The former dual-sport star from Lake Marion high school (S.C.) has offers from Charlotte, Clemson, East Carolina, Georgia, Georgia Tech, Indiana, Missouri, Rutgers, South Carolina, Tennessee, Virginia Tech, Wake Forest and others. As a senior, he will play at Chatham (Va.) Hargrave Military Academy for his final high school season. In five games with the Upward Stars in Las Vegas, he has averaged 10.8 points, 4.4 rebounds and 1.4 assists per game. Jenkins is a cousin of Clemson wide receiver Mike Williams.
